Output 89efa026d5fae2b1aef3626e4507e5891e31e1e50f6392606bf7b578a1a53d7d:84

value
1594323
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 3ffadeb63cfd3d58c7eee8954685462113a3dd871455a70765458c81da97adbb
address
bc1p8ladad3ul57433lwaz25dp2xyyf68hv8z326wpm9gkxgrk5h4kas73uc6e
transaction
89efa026d5fae2b1aef3626e4507e5891e31e1e50f6392606bf7b578a1a53d7d
spent
true